This image depicts a corner building at night in the city of Tangier, Morocco. The two-story structure features a predominantly red facade adorned with a repeating pattern of off-white geometric outlines resembling hexagons or diamonds. The building's architecture includes classical elements, such as decorative cornices, ornate window surrounds, and a prominent, centrally located main entrance.

The main entrance consists of a large, double door with multiple glass panes arranged in a grid pattern, topped by a smaller, barred window. This entrance is framed by a decorative stone portal featuring pilasters and an ornate lintel. To the left of the main entrance, two windows are visible, each protected by white horizontal bars. Further left, a compact green tree stands on the sidewalk next to a graffiti-covered gray utility box.

The building's upper edge is finished with an elaborate cornice and decorative finials. Directly behind the corner building, a taller, multi-story modern white building with visible balconies rises against the dark night sky. On the right side of the corner building, a white square sign with a blue background displays a dark horse silhouette, identifying it as a branch of Bank Al-Maghrib. The immediate foreground shows a paved asphalt street and a red-tiled sidewalk. The scene is illuminated by artificial light, casting a yellowish glow on portions of the building and the street, indicating nighttime conditions. No individuals are present in the frame.
